Conte reveals he wanted Ibrahimovic while he was manager of Chelsea

  /  autty

Inter boss Antonio Conte has revealed that he tried to sign Zlatan Ibrahimovic while he was manager of Premier League side Chelsea.

During his press conference ahead of Inter's home clash with Napoli this weekend, Conte made a surprise revelation about his desire to sign the Swede.

“Ibrahimovic knows that there was a moment when I tried to convince him to come to Chelsea, but he was in a recovery phase and he didn't want to accept it,” he said.

“I think he can give Milan a lot and bring personality by making the environment more responsible. It is important for a coach to find players in teams who can carry your word.”

Ibrahimovic has 456 goals and 174 assists in 741 competitive games across spells at Malmo, Ajax, Juventus, Inter, Barcelona, Milan, PSG, Manchester United and LA Galaxy.
